Job Title: Customer Account Lifecycle Analyst
Location: Malvern PA 19355
Duration: 12 Months
Job Type: Contract
Work Type: Hybrid
Shift Timings: 08:00am-5:00pm (M-F)
Job Description:
Your Role:
-
You will own the order-to-invoice relationship with external customers for asset service contract and T&M events.
-
You will lead improvement and digitalization projects within the organization leveraging tools like Robotic Process Automation PowerBI and Winshuttle
-
You will build relationships with internal customers such as Sales Reps Regional Service Managers; Performance Controlling to effectively manage assigned territory.
-
You will collaborate with Collections department as needed to facilitate payment from customers for disputed invoices
-
You will conduct and support problem research using CAPA processes and RCCA (Root Cause & Corrective Action) tools and methodologies
-
You will understand IFRS rules and research booking activity to determine appropriate action to resolve discrepancies.
